Celine Dion's incredible return
For those whose entire lives have revolved around the Olympic Games recently, this may feel like a lifetime ago.
But one of the most memorable celebrity moments of Paris 2024 happened during the opening ceremony.

As the torch was lit, Celine emerged halfway up the landmark. Getty
After each country paraded their way down the Seine under pouring rain, everyone's eyes were drawn halfway up the Eiffel Tower where Celine Dion belted out Hymne A L'Amour in a surprise appearance to conclude the ceremony.
The performance was a milestone moment for the star as it was her first since she had to take a break from singing amid her ongoing battle with Stiff Person Syndrome.

The 56-year-old shared a personal message after the incredible performance.
"I'm honored to have performed tonight, for the Paris 2024 Opening Ceremony, and so full of joy to be back in one of my very favorite cities! Most of all, I'm so happy to be celebrating these amazing athletes, with all their stories of sacrifice and determination, pain and perseverance," the singer penned on her Instagram account, sharing it alongside a photo of her making a heart with her hands.
Lady Gaga's fabulous feathers
Another show-stopping moment during the opening ceremony belonged to superstar Lady Gaga.
The star emerged from a plume of pink feathers in the middle of the Seine surprising millions with a performance of a lifetime.
The singer and actress sang Mon Truc En Plumes, which means 'My thing with feathers', in an ode to her "very special connection" with French people and music.

"I wanted nothing more than to create a performance that would warm the heart of France, celebrate French art and music, and on such a momentous occasion remind everyone of one of the most magical cities on earth – Paris," she wrote to Instagram after the performance.

Ryan Gosling and Eva Mendes' rare outing
As one of Hollywood's most notoriously private couples, heads turned when Ryan Gosling and Eva Mendes were spotted in the crowds at Paris.

Mendes, 50, and Gosling, 43 - who are reportedly married - stepped out for a very rare outing together among the star-studded crowd at the dressage Individual Grand Prix Freestyle on August 4 at the Palace of Versailles.
The Olympic snaps marked the first time the private pair have been publicly photographed together in several years.

A very Hollywood handover to LA
While the medals had all been snapped up and the athletes were well and truly in celebration mode, it's not over until the Olympics Closing Ceremony says so.
And this morning it did so in style with some of America's biggest acts coming together to kick off the 2028 LA Olympics era with a slew of memorable performances.

Tom Cruise kicked off the segment by pulling of the mission impossible of transporting the Olympic flag all the way to the States in an epic stunt.
Grammy Award-winning singer H.E.R. performed the US national anthem onstage in Paris before Cruise sky-dived his way to the iconic Hollywood sign in LA. The handover kicked off in Venice Beach where some of America's biggest and best waited to perform on the famous Venice Beach.
The Red Hot Chili Peppers, Billie Eilish, Snoop Dogg and Dr Dre provided the sound-track to the memorable handover – providing a sneak peek into what we can expect at the next Olympic Games in four years time.
